❶ 學了編程可以參加哪些含金量高的比賽
1.全國青少年創意編程與智能設計大賽
2.谷歌全國中小學生計算思維編程挑戰賽
3.全國中小學生電腦製作大賽
1.全國青少年創意編程與智能設計大賽
2.谷歌全國中小學生計算思維編程挑戰賽
3.全國中小學生電腦製作大賽
4.全國青少年信息學奧林匹克競賽(NOI)
5.全國青少年信息學奧林匹克聯賽(NOIP)
高考:自主招生名額,可以作為省代表隊成員參加全國決賽(NOI)及夏令營比賽
6. FRC中學生國際機器人比賽
7. 中美國際機器人挑戰賽 (CRC)
具體的實時競賽信息可以去官方網站查看
谷歌全國中小學生計算思維編程挑戰賽官網http://appjs.gzjkw.net
全國中小學生電腦製作大賽官網http://www.huodong2000.com.cn
全國青少年信息學奧林匹克競賽(NOI)官網http://www.noi.cn
全國青少年信息學奧林匹克聯賽(NOIP)官網http://www.noi.cn
Python藍橋杯大賽官網http://dasai.lanqiao.cn/
青少年信息安全與對抗技術競賽官網http://www.isclab.org.cn
ACM國際大學生程序設計競賽官網http://acm.hpu.e.cn
FRC中學生國際機器人比賽官網https://www.firstinspires.org
❷ 掃碼進入小程序後APPjs為什麼沒有執行
掃碼進入小程序,App.js是會執行的。你說的沒執行。可能是因為。其中的一段兒。程序沒有達到運行條件,沒有展現出你想要的效果。所以你誤以為app.js沒有執行。
❸ JFinal 類Controller中的renderjavascript方法怎麼用
renderJavascript僅僅響應了content type 為"text/javascript" 的文本給客戶端。客戶端具體怎麼使用這些本文,需要根據需求來。
當初設計這個方法是為了使 JFinal 能方便打造無靜態資源的極度輕量級小型應用(也即一個jar包走天涯的應用),具體方式如下:
1:html中有如下對js的引用
注意 src 屬性後面的url指向的 action
2:創建src 引用到的actoin(此action的controllerKey為 "/js")
?
1
2
3
public void appjs() {
renderJavascript("function test(){alert('JFinal');}");
}
3:在頁面中直接使用通過 /js/appjs 引入的js
注意在1中的html 也是在controller中直接生成然後再renderText(htmlContent, "text/html")。另外image這樣的也是同樣的原理。
❹ 學習少兒編程對孩子學習有哪些好處可以參加哪些競賽
(1)提升孩子的邏輯思維能力
每一項編程任務都包括了分析問題—將問題分解成各個部分—選擇解決問題的方法—然後用計算機聽得到的邏輯思維方式來表達的過程。而此過程能夠直接培養解決問題和邏輯思考能力。
(2)提升孩子創造力
根據調查研究,孩子在15歲後便會形成思維定式,如果他們在此前從未有過發揮獨一無二的創造力的機會,將來不管遇到什麼樣挑戰,大腦會慣性地告訴他們,這件事是無能為力的,孩子的人生從此變得平庸。
而編程的過程「就像藝術一樣在創作」,孩子們會享受到創造的樂趣。
(3)增強孩子自信心
完成一個完整程序的製作能夠有效提高孩子做事情的專注力!一個由自己一步步建立而來的作品更是能夠增強孩子的自信心,讓他們可以更有勇氣地面對將來學習、生活中可能遇到的挫折。
經過幾年的政策推動,編程教育已經開始走進中小學課堂。
至此,編程將很有可能成為「新英語」,而隨著人工智慧的推進,各行各業都將需要掌握編程能力方面的相關人才。
所以,編程在10年、20年後將會成為一種主流的能力。家長若能及時跟進幫助孩子提早學習相關課程,將為孩子的以後打下堅實的基礎。
1.全國青少年創意編程與智能設計大賽
2.谷歌全國中小學生計算思維編程挑戰賽
3.全國中小學生電腦製作大賽
1.全國青少年創意編程與智能設計大賽
2.谷歌全國中小學生計算思維編程挑戰賽
3.全國中小學生電腦製作大賽
4.全國青少年信息學奧林匹克競賽(NOI)
5.全國青少年信息學奧林匹克聯賽(NOIP)
高考:自主招生名額,可以作為省代表隊成員參加全國決賽(NOI)及夏令營比賽
6. FRC中學生國際機器人比賽
7. 中美國際機器人挑戰賽 (CRC)
具體的實時競賽信息可以去官方網站查看
谷歌全國中小學生計算思維編程挑戰賽官網http://appjs.gzjkw.net
全國中小學生電腦製作大賽官網http://www.huodong2000.com.cn
全國青少年信息學奧林匹克競賽(NOI)官網http://www.noi.cn
全國青少年信息學奧林匹克聯賽(NOIP)官網http://www.noi.cn
Python藍橋杯大賽官網http://dasai.lanqiao.cn/
青少年信息安全與對抗技術競賽官網http://www.isclab.org.cn
ACM國際大學生程序設計競賽官網http://acm.hpu.e.cn
FRC中學生國際機器人比賽官網https://www.firstinspires.org
❺ eclipse裡面怎麼加jquery
jquery不需要安裝,只需要在頁面中引入jquery的js文件就能夠使用。
舉例:
jQuery的引用方式和其他的外部js文件一樣,沒什麼區別。如下
<html>
<head>
<script type="text/javascript" src="scripts/jquery-1.5.2.min.js"></script>
</head>
</html>
js文件在scripts文件夾下
❻ 如何在android平台上使用js直接調用Java方法
js中需要通過Android的WebView控制項來實現js與java相互調用 。
WebView(網路視圖)能載入顯示網頁,可以將其視為一個瀏覽器。它使用了WebKit渲染引擎載入顯示網頁,實現WebView有以下兩種不同的方法:
1.在要Activity中實例化WebView組件:WebView webView = new WebView(this);
2.調用WebView的loadUrl()方法,設置WevView要顯示的網頁:
互聯網用:webView.loadUrl("http://xxx.xxx.xxx");
本地文件用:webView.loadUrl("file:///android_asset/XX.html"); 本地文件存放在:assets 文件中
3.調用Activity的setContentView( )方法來顯示網頁視圖
4.用WebView點鏈接看了很多頁以後為了讓WebView支持回退功能,需要覆蓋覆蓋Activity類的onKeyDown()方法,如果不做任何處理,點擊系統回退剪鍵,整個瀏覽器會調用finish()而結束自身,而不是回退到上一頁面
5.需要在AndroidManifest.xml文件中添加許可權,否則會出現Web page not available錯誤。
<uses-permission android:name="android.permission.INTERNET" />
❼ vue中怎麼縮小appjs的大小
所以為了減少vendor.js的文件大小,把這個做成了懶載入,如下:
實際使用的時候,先載入項目基本的js(vender.js,index.js),後面的播放視頻的時候,才請求hls相關的js文件
❽ 求教怎麼更改微信小程序中appjs的 globalData 屬
目前就安卓與蘋果系統的新版微信可以更改帳號(設置-賬戶,點下就有提版示修改的),權但是改後在塞班及舊版本中還是顯示舊的,改後舊的微信號還是不能夠被釋放,用新的或舊的微信號都可以登錄!只能等著後期的更新了!
❾ appjs怎麼在頁面裡面使用nodejs的模塊
nodejs 模塊一般有兩種,一種是第三方的,一種是自己寫的。
都可以通過專require函數引入。
varsuperagent=require('superagent');
superagent.get('xxx.com').end(function(err,res){
console.log(res.text);
});
//第三方的屬需要通過npm安裝
npminstallsuperagent
varmyMole=require('../myMole.js');//自己的
myMole.test();
❿ gulp怎麼替換html中的資源路徑.並把html輸出到指定目錄
創建一個空文件夾名字任意,此項目為angular-gulp-seed
mkdir angular-gulp-seed
初始化工程
npm init
創建項目基本目錄結構如下:
+src
+app // 業務模塊
-app.js // 應用入口
+demo // 業務模塊目錄,所有子模塊均遵循此目錄
- mole.js // 模塊聲明文件
- controller.js // vm層
- index.html // 主入口模板
- router.js // 模塊路由文件
- style.css // 模塊樣式
+home
+assets // 靜態資源目錄
-images
-css
+common // 公共服務
+components // 公共組件
+scripts // gulp腳本
- gulp.build.js // build任務
- gulp.common.js // dev,build公共任務
- gulp.config.js // 基礎配置
- gulp.dev.js // dev任務
index.html // 主頁面package.json
正式開始coding
gulp配置部分
1.安裝gulp
npm install gulp -D
2.新建gulpfile文件,安裝browser-sync包,配置第一個任務
var browserSync = require('browser-sync');
gulp.task('browserSync', function () {
browserSync({ server: { baseDir: './', index: 'src/index.html'
}
});
});
gulp.task('default', ['browserSync']);// 執行gulp命令,瀏覽器啟動,可以看到大致頁面結構
3.為了動態插入新加的js和css文件,且添加的文件有一定順序,安裝gulp系列包。
npm install gulp-watch gulp-inject gulp-order -D
4. 新建一個gulp.config.js文件,配置一些基本文件路徑和順序
mole.exports = function () { var src = './src/'; var build = './dist/'; var config = { src: src, build: build, index: src + 'index.html', css: [src + '**/*.css'], appJs: [src + 'app/**/*.js'], commonJs: [src + 'common/**/*.js'], componentJs: [src + 'components/**/*.js'], jsOrder: [ '**/app.js', // 項目主入口
'**/app.*.js', // 主入口相應配置
'**/mole.js', // 模塊聲明
'**/router.js', // 模塊路由
'**/index.js', // 組件、resource入口
'**/*.js' // 其他
], cssOrder: [ '**/app.css', // 項目主模塊
'**/*.mole.css', // 業務子模塊
'**/*.css' // 其他
]
} return config;
}();
5.使用gulp-inject動態插入css和js
js任務編寫
頁面添加inject標識
添加到default任務中
執行gulp命令,可看到如圖頁面效果,同時index.html頁面內容發生變化
編寫業務代碼
src/index.html
src/app.js 項目主入口
src/app.router.js 項目路由配置
mock數據服務
為了前端保持獨立,使用express搭建一個mock服務,然後我們就能愉快的開始開發了。
在common/resource/創建一個utils,具體文件為resourceUtils,為所有請求添加統一前綴
至此已經可以在本地愉快的開發了。
配置gulp編譯任務
開發完成以後代碼需要build上線,繼續創建一些task。
我將gulp的任務全部獨立出去管理,這樣使得gulpfile.js更加清晰
在package.json中配置腳本
執行npm start即可本地啟動項目
上線合並代碼的時候執行gulp dist命令即可
拖延症晚期,終於寫完了。有時間會加入eslint校驗,添加md5,添加sass等等。。。需要做的還有很多,看心情吧!